Hey there Alan... I would first check out a commercial outfit. Here in Florida, Pack'n'Ship comes to mind. They're a chain with many stores here and I've used them many times. I don't know if they're nationwide. Of course, the UPS Store is nationwide and there may be one near you. There may be several other such companies in your area. They have the proper stuff to package the radio, insure it, and guarantee in writing that the radio will arrive at it's destination unscathed. Check the yellow pages.  These stores will sell you what you need if you want to package it yourself, but you get no guarantee unless they do the packing. By the way, I would never consider using the U.S. Postal Service for shipping a Hammarlund. As for the weight limit, ask these stores what they can do. I wonder why he wants to take it on the plane.
